Mario Barrios vs Gervonta Davis Boxing Odds

Mario Barrios vs Gervonta Davis Boxing Betting

Two unbeaten boxers that are a combined 50-0 will meet at the end of June with the WBA super lightweight title on the line. Mario Barrios (26-0 with 17 knockouts) will be defending his belt for the second time, but he will face his toughest test yet in Gervonta Davis (24-0 with 23 knockouts). Davis will be moving up two weight classes for this title fight. Although Davis is the favorite per the boxing betting odds, Barrios is 4 ½ inches taller than the challenger, and his reach is 3 ½ inches longer than Davis.

This title fight will be available via Showtime PPV. The main card is set to start at 9 p.m. ET on Saturday, June 26, 2021 in Atlanta, Georgia.

When: Saturday, June 26, 2021

Where: State Farm Arena, Atlanta, Georgia

Why: WBA super lightweight belt

Mario Barrios vs Gervonta Davis Betting Odds

Mario Barrios +328

Gervonta Davis -460

The oddsmakers aren’t too worried about Davis being at a disadvantage since he is moving up two weight classes. Davis is a -460 favorite by the boxing betting line, and that means you would need to wager $460 on him to potentially win $100. If you’re looking to back the champion Barrios, a $100 wager would return $328 in the event he defends his belt successfully.

As the fight nears, there will be decision betting too. You will be able to bet on whether the fight is decided by KO, TKO, or decision, and you can bet on which boxer will win the fight in that fashion as well.

Mario Barrios vs Gervonta Davis Preview

He might be the underdog, but Mario Barrios certainly isn’t thinking that way ahead of this fight. Barrios told the media that he thinks Gervonta Davis and his camp may “…have bitten off more than they could chew with this fight.”

Barrios turned pro less than eight years ago. He went 21-0 before he earned his first title fight, and he earned an eighth round TKO win over Jose Roman in July 2018 with the WBA Inter-Continental welterweight title on the line. He has found more success since dropping down a class to super lightweight though.

The current WBA super lightweight champion won his belt in September 2019. Barrios took on Batyr Akhmedov for the strap, and he secured a unanimous decision victory to claim the title. He defended his belt against Ryan Karl on Halloween last year, and he picked up a sixth round TKO.

Gervonta Davis was a decorated amateur boxer, winning the 2012 Golden Gloves as a bantamweight. He became a professional fighter in February 2013, and he made a name for himself as a knockout specialist. His only non-knockout came in his ninth fight when German Meraz lasted all six rounds with Davis and lost a unanimous decision.

Davis was 16-0 coming into his first title fight. He faced Jose Pedraza for the IBF super featherweight title in January 2017, and he won by seventh round TKO. He went on to defend the belt against Liam Walsh, but he lost the belt after missing weight for his fight with Francisco Fonseca. Davis still managed to earn an eighth round knockout though.

We saw Davis defeat Jesus Cuellar by third round TKO for the WBA super featherweight title in April 2018. He defended the belt with early TKOs of Hugo Ruiz and Ricardo Nunez before challenging Yuriorkis Gamboa for the WBA lightweight title. Gamboa nearly survived the entire bout, but he ended up suffering a TKO loss in the 12th round.

Davis gave us his best performance yet last Halloween. He faced Leo Santa Cruz for the WBA lightweight and WBA super featherweight titles, and he knocked Santa Cruz out cold in the sixth round with a devastating left uppercut. He has a lot more power than you would expect for a smaller fighter.
